    I got my bird from a dude from craigslist, she was on an all seed diet, and I took her to the vet and she had fatty liver disease. I also did everything I could do just like you. I got my bird on a pellet diet, and she got used to it surprisingly very quickly. She is not a big veggie fan, but she likes sweet corn and fruits. She likes to eat the veggies I am eating ;) That's a great way for a bird to get used to new food, when they see you eating them!

      Why I rescued my 3 year old male Parrotlet Yogi, he was on a seed and junk diet. I bought a bag of RoudyBush pellets and added more each day while taking out some of the old food, until there was no old food left, taking about 10 days to do this. At first, he tossed out the pellets, but over time, he started tossing out the old stuff. Now, he goes nuts over the pellets, raising hell if he finishes his daily allotment of pellets. He eats a heaping half tablespoon every day, with fruits and veggies on the side.
